Transaction 578999abfd2cffe368ec6965e027941a8de2e80c9bb40c31cf7b8b9fca6e17b3
1 Input
1 Output
-
578999abfd2cffe368ec6965e027941a8de2e80c9bb40c31cf7b8b9fca6e17b3:0
- value
- 639683
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a6595e86b331c66581d8194a446d48fa5f762b4
- address
- bc1q3fjet6rtxvwxvkqasx22g3k537jlwc453rdt3p